Output 15fc21d126af15311f1f79476ed029bcd2e4e9878497c74461dcd57e0669396b:3

value
12700558189
script pubkey
OP_0 OP_PUSHBYTES_32 83b22fabcd4dd5cc1212e7a61c39cb02e264dd6bba47cc142cd60782136b013a
address
bc1qswezl27dfh2ucysju7npcwwtqt3xfhtthfruc9pv6crcyymtqyaq6yejt7
transaction
15fc21d126af15311f1f79476ed029bcd2e4e9878497c74461dcd57e0669396b
spent
true